Imej mungkin representasi.
Lihat spesifikasi untuk butiran produk.
XC3S400A-5FTG256C

XC3S400A-5FTG256C

Product Overview

Category

The XC3S400A-5FTG256C belongs to the category of Field-Programmable Gate Arrays (FPGAs).

Use

F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. The XC3S400A-5FTG256C is specifically designed for high-performance applications.

Characteristics

  • High-speed performance: The XC3S400A-5FTG256C offers fast processing capabilities, making it suitable for demanding applications.
  • Programmability: Being an FPGA, it can be easily programmed to implement custom logic functions.
  • Versatility: The XC3S400A-5FTG256C supports a wide range of applications due to its flexible architecture.

Package

The XC3S400A-5FTG256C comes in a 256-pin Fine-Pitch Ball Grid Array (FBGA) package.

Essence

The essence of the XC3S400A-5FTG256C lies in its ability to provide a customizable and high-performance solution for digital circuit design.

Packaging/Quantity

The XC3S400A-5FTG256C is typically sold individually or in reels, with each reel containing a specific quantity of units.

Specifications

  • Device type: FPGA
  • Family: Spartan-3A
  • Logic cells: 400,000
  • Speed grade: -5
  • Package type: FTG256
  • Operating temperature: -40°C to +100°C
  • Supply voltage: 1.14V to 1.26V

Detailed Pin Configuration

The XC3S400A-5FTG256C has a total of 256 pins, each serving a specific purpose within the FPGA's architecture. For a detailed pin configuration diagram, please refer to the manufacturer's datasheet.

Functional Features

  • High-speed data processing: The XC3S400A-5FTG256C can handle complex computations and data manipulation at high speeds.
  • Flexible I/O capabilities: It offers a wide range of input/output options, allowing for seamless integration with other components.
  • On-chip memory: The FPGA includes embedded memory blocks that can be used for storing data or implementing cache functionality.
  • Configurable logic elements: The XC3S400A-5FTG256C provides a large number of configurable logic elements, enabling the implementation of complex digital circuits.

Advantages and Disadvantages

Advantages

  • Customizability: FPGAs like the XC3S400A-5FTG256C allow designers to create tailored solutions for specific applications.
  • Reconfigurability: The ability to reprogram the FPGA makes it adaptable to changing requirements.
  • High-performance: The XC3S400A-5FTG256C offers fast processing speeds, making it suitable for demanding applications.

Disadvantages

  • Complexity: Working with FPGAs requires specialized knowledge and expertise.
  • Power consumption: FPGAs can consume more power compared to fixed-function integrated circuits.
  • Cost: FPGAs tend to be more expensive than off-the-shelf microcontrollers or processors.

Working Principles

The XC3S400A-5FTG256C operates based on the principles of configurable logic. It consists of an array of programmable logic cells interconnected through configurable routing resources. These logic cells can be programmed to implement various digital functions, allowing for the creation of custom circuits.

Detailed Application Field Plans

The XC3S400A-5FTG256C finds applications in a wide range of fields, including but not limited to: - Telecommunications: Used in network infrastructure equipment for signal processing and protocol handling. - Industrial automation: Employed in control systems for real-time monitoring and process control. - Aerospace and defense: Utilized in radar systems, avionics, and secure communications. - Medical devices: Integrated into medical imaging equipment and diagnostic instruments. - Automotive: Used in advanced driver assistance systems (ADAS) and infotainment systems.

Detailed and Complete Alternative Models

  • XC3S200A-4FTG256C: A lower-capacity variant of the same Spartan-3A family, suitable for less demanding applications.
  • XC6SLX150T-2FGG484C: A higher-performance FPGA from Xilinx's Spartan-6 family, offering increased logic capacity and additional features.
  • EP4CE115F29C7N: An Altera Cyclone IV FPGA with similar capabilities to the XC3S400A-5FTG256C.

These alternative models provide different options based on specific project requirements, allowing designers to choose the most suitable FPGA for their application.

Word count: 570 words

Senaraikan 10 soalan dan jawapan biasa yang berkaitan dengan aplikasi XC3S400A-5FTG256C dalam penyelesaian teknikal

Sure! Here are 10 common questions and answers related to the application of XC3S400A-5FTG256C in technical solutions:

  1. Q: What is XC3S400A-5FTG256C? A: XC3S400A-5FTG256C is a field-programmable gate array (FPGA) manufactured by Xilinx. It offers 400,000 system gates and is designed for high-performance applications.

  2. Q: What are some typical applications of XC3S400A-5FTG256C? A: XC3S400A-5FTG256C can be used in various applications such as digital signal processing, telecommunications, industrial automation, aerospace, and defense systems.

  3. Q: How does XC3S400A-5FTG256C differ from other FPGAs? A: XC3S400A-5FTG256C stands out with its high gate count, low power consumption, and advanced features like integrated PowerPC processors and DSP slices.

  4. Q: Can XC3S400A-5FTG256C be programmed using popular design tools? A: Yes, XC3S400A-5FTG256C can be programmed using Xilinx's Vivado Design Suite or ISE Design Suite, which are widely used in the FPGA industry.

  5. Q: What is the maximum operating frequency of XC3S400A-5FTG256C? A: The maximum operating frequency of XC3S400A-5FTG256C depends on the specific design and implementation, but it can typically reach several hundred megahertz.

  6. Q: Does XC3S400A-5FTG256C support different I/O standards? A: Yes, XC3S400A-5FTG256C supports various I/O standards such as LVCMOS, LVTTL, LVDS, and differential signaling.

  7. Q: Can XC3S400A-5FTG256C interface with external memory devices? A: Yes, XC3S400A-5FTG256C has dedicated memory controllers that can interface with external DDR, DDR2, or DDR3 SDRAM devices.

  8. Q: Is XC3S400A-5FTG256C suitable for high-reliability applications? A: Yes, XC3S400A-5FTG256C is designed to meet the requirements of high-reliability applications and can operate in harsh environments.

  9. Q: What development boards are available for XC3S400A-5FTG256C? A: Xilinx offers several development boards specifically designed for XC3S400A-5FTG256C, such as the Spartan-3A Evaluation Kit.

  10. Q: Where can I find additional resources and support for XC3S400A-5FTG256C? A: Xilinx's website provides comprehensive documentation, application notes, reference designs, and a community forum where you can find additional resources and support for XC3S400A-5FTG256C.